The University 3MT® competition will be held on Friday, October 20, 2017 at Meyer Library, Room 101.  The competition will begin promptly at 5:00 pm. A reception with refreshments for participants, judges, other audience members including faculty/administrators and community leaders will follow from 6:00 – 7:00 pm.  CNAS Students must win the CNAS competition in order to participate on October 20th.  Watch the next CNAS NEWS for more information!

The winner of the 3MT® competition will be announced during the evening and will represent Missouri State University at the regional competition during the Midwest Association of Graduate Schools (MAGS) annual conference in April.

Assessment of Student Learning Grants – http://www.missouristate.edu/assessment/assessmentgrants.htm

Assessment Grants support faculty in their efforts to assess student learning in public affairs and general education. These awards of $500 can go a long way towards implementing assessment plans in a program and we want you to take advantage of them! We are excited to offer these grants each semester.  Due dates – September 22 and October 20.
